#ACCBD3 Hex Color Code

#ACCBD3

The Hexadecimal Color #ACCBD3 is a contrast shade of Light Steel Blue. #ACCBD3 RGB value is rgb(172, 203, 211). RGB Color Model of #ACCBD3 consists of 67% red, 79% green and 82% blue. HSL color Mode of #ACCBD3 has 192°(degrees) Hue, 31% Saturation and 75% Lightness. #ACCBD3 color has an wavelength of 499.11111n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#ACCBD3 is #CCCCFF.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#ACCBD3 is #ACC. The Closest Color to #ACCBD3 is #B0C4DE. Official Name of #ACCBD3 Hex Code is Jungle Mist.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#ACCBD3 is 18 Cyan 4 Magenta 0 Yellow 17 Black and #ACCBD3 CMY is 18, 4, 0.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#ACCBD3 is hsl(192,31,75,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(192, 18, 83).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#ACCBD3 is 50.12, 56.18, 69.82.
Hex8 Value of #ACCBD3 is #ACCBD3FF. Decimal Value of #ACCBD3 is 11324371 and Octal Value of #ACCBD3 is 53145723. Binary Value of #ACCBD3 is 10101100, 11001011, 11010011 and Android of #ACCBD3 is 4289514451 / 0xffaccbd3.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#ACCBD3 is 0.285, 0.319, 0.319 and YIQ Color Space of #ACCBD3 is 194.643, -21.0433, -4.0669.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#ACCBD3 is 49.52, 60.53, 69.58.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#ACCBD3 is 79.72, -8.62, -7.44.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#ACCBD3 is 79.72, -16.54, -10.0.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#ACCBD3 is 79.72, 11.39, 220.8. Hunter Lab variable of #ACCBD3 is 74.95, -11.81, -2.76.

Various Color Shades of #ACCBD3

To get 25% Saturated #ACCBD3 Color, you need to convert the hex color #ACCBD3 to the HSL (Hue, Saturation, Lightness) color space, increase the saturation value by 25%, and then convert it back to the hex color. To desaturate a color by 25%, we need to reduce its saturation level while keeping the same hue and lightness. Saturation represents the intensity or vividness of a color. A 100% saturation means the color is fully vivid, while a 0% saturation results in a shade of gray. To make a color 25% darker or 25% lighter, you need to reduce the intensity of each of its RGB (Red, Green, Blue) components by 25% or increase it to 25%. Inverting a #ACCBD3 hex color involves converting each of its RGB (Red, Green, Blue) components to their complementary values. The complementary color is found by subtracting each component's value from the maximum value of 255.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#ACCBD3

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
